What is an Accident Case Attorney?
An accident case attorney concentrates on accident law, representing clients who have actually suffered physical or mental injuries due to someone else’s neglect. These injuries can result from various incidents, such as car accidents, office injuries, slip and falls, and medical malpractice.

Many people question if working with an Accident Settlement Lawyer case attorney is required. Here are some engaging reasons to consider:

Expertise in Personal Injury Law: Navigating accident laws and guidelines can be tricky. An attorney brings specialized knowledge that is indispensable in handling a case effectively.

Taking full advantage of Compensation: An experienced attorney understands the true value of an injury case and is equipped to work out fair compensation for medical costs, lost earnings, and discomfort and suffering.

Guidance Through Legal Processes: The legal system can be intimidating. An accident case attorney guides clients through every action, ensuring they comprehend their rights and the processes included.

Access to Resources: Attorneys typically have access to expert witnesses, accident reconstruction specialists, and extra resources that can boost a case.

Contingency Fee Basis: Many accident legal representatives deal with a contingency cost basis, implying clients only pay if they win their case, making legal representation more accessible for those who need it.

2. Just how much does it cost to employ an accident case attorney?
Most Accident Injury Lawsuit Attorney case attorneys deal with a contingency charge basis, implying they only gather a fee if you win your case. Typically, this fee ranges from 25% to 40% of the settlement or award amount.
3. For how long do I have to sue after an accident?
The statute of constraints differs by state, but normally, you have between one to three years from the date of the accident to sue. It’s necessary to consult your attorney not long after the incident to ensure you adhere to due dates.
4. What if my accident was partially my fault?
Lots of states follow the doctrine of relative negligence, which means you can still recover damages even if you were partially at fault. Your compensation might be minimized based on your portion of fault.
5. What is the common timeline for an accident case?
The timeline can differ commonly based on the complexity of the case and the determination of the parties to work out. Some cases may settle within a few months, while others might take years to reach a conclusion, especially if they go to trial.
